Cavehouse Andalusia is located in the white village of Goraf . This village is part of the UNESCO Geopark Granada and is also known for its prehistoric dolmens. As mentioned, this beautiful and special nature reserve is reminiscent of the Grand Canyon, a wide canyon with colorful rock formations, some of which look like cream cakes made of yellow and red dough with white "cream puffs" on top. Inhospitable, pristine, grandiose and overwhelming are words that come to mind when you see this for the first time. In the village there is a small supermarket that has everything you need. There are also 2 bar-restaurants and a pharmacy. The village has 368 inhabitants, most of whom live in cave dwellings. The village is part of the UNESCO geopark that you can explore on foot, by mountain bike (rental options, also e-mountain bikes!) or with a 4x4 tour to admire and admire the almost surreal stone desert landscape. 35 km away are 2 larger towns that offer further amenities: Baza to the north and Guadix to the south. The tourist resort of Granada is less than an hour's drive from Goraf (80 km). In the summer months (May-September), the thermal bath, 8 km away, is open with hot water. About the Owners We, Petra and Reinier, discovered the cave houses of Goraf on our holiday-trip through Spain. Instantly falling in love, we bought an abandoned cave to turn it into a holiday home with our own hands, incomparable. For 8 months we have been cutting 80 wheelbarrows of pressed clay out of the mountain every day, shovelling them into wheelbarrows and lugging them down the mountain. What started as a miner's corridor sparsely lit by lamps hanging from nails, has become a unique house that we are happy to show you and experience!
